What to Consider

Screen Size and Resolution

The biggest factor in your smart TV buying decision will likely be its screen size. Screens are measured diagonally from corner to corner. Normally most people would agree that bigger is better, but a big TV won't do you much good if you don't have room for it.

Resolution refers to the number of pixels that compose your TV's picture. Small TVs (around 32 inches) typically have a 720p resolution. Resolution is important to keep in mind because it helps increase the clarity of the image. In terms of image quality, 720p resolution TVs are good, 1080p Full HD TVs are better, and or 4K Ultra HD TVs are the best.

Refresh Rate

This figure is expressed in Hertz (Hz). It tells you how many times per second a new frame can be put on the screen. 60 Hz TVs refresh the display image 60 times each second. A higher refresh rate makes for a smoother motion for live sports and video games. I recommend shopping for TVs with 120 Hz refresh rates, especially if you are a gamer.

Panel Type

Just like back in the day when you had to decide on an LCD or plasma display, now, you have to pick from an organic, light-emitting diode display (OLED), liquid crystal display (LCD), an LED or a quantum dot LED TV (QLED). It's worth mentioning that OLEDs can't get as bright as LCD, LED, or QLED TVs, so they are more susceptible to reflections in bright rooms.

Operating System

Similar to shopping for a smartphone and deciding between Android (Google) or iOS (Apple) operating systems, smart TVs run different operating systems, too. Sony TVs run Google TV, Samsung TVs use an OS called Tizen, and LG models use webOS, to name a few. I prefer Google TV and Roku TV to other operating systems since they are more intuitive and not as ad-filled.

HDMI Ports

I recommend shopping for a TV with at least three HDMI ports, which are the jacks you’ll need for plugging in external devices such as video game consoles and streaming devices. If you game a lot or are an audiophile, you should shop for a TV with HDMI 2.1 ports, which have more bandwidth.

    Small TVs often can seem as though they are a bit of an afterthought for most major TV brands. Meaning if you want the latest and greatest tech and features, you'd be better off shopping for a larger-sized TV. That's not the case with the X85K from Sony.

    It's much more future-proof, feature-filled, and doesn't feel like a budget model like most other small TVs do. For starters, the Sony features two HDMI 2.1 inputs, which make it fully compatible with the Xbox Series X and PlayStation 5 consoles. Very few small TVs feature a single HDMI 2.1 port — let alone two of them. Plus, the Sony has two other HDMI ports on top of the 2.1 ports for plugging in your other peripherals — be it a soundbar or streaming device.

    PlayStation owners can even take advantage of Sony-exclusive features such as Auto HDR Tone Mapping and Auto Genre Picture, which you can learn more about in this informative HDTVTest video.

    The TV also supports variable refresh rate (VRR) and auto low latency mode (ALLM). The former matches the TV’s refresh rate to the game console’s rate, and the latter ensures the image remains smooth on-screen even if the frame rate drops.

    Overall, if you don't want to drop nearly a grand on an OLED TV like the LG C2 we previously mentioned, the Sony X85K stretches your dollar further and will deliver outstanding picture quality, a full sound, and excellent gaming performance for a price that's more reasonable.
